Which smartphone has superior facial recognition technology, iPhone X or Note 8?

The iPhone X has superior facial recognition technology compared to the Samsung Galaxy Note 8. Its Face ID uses a TrueDepth camera for enhanced accuracy and security, creating a detailed depth map of the user’s face.
2.

How does the facial recognition unlocking speed compare between iPhone X and Note 8?

The iPhone X generally unlocks faster than the Note 8 by about one second, especially in low light conditions. However, the Note 8 performs better in bright outdoor settings, demonstrating sensitivity advantages.
3.

What security features differentiate iPhone X's Face ID from Note 8's recognition system?

iPhone X's Face ID offers advanced security, making it difficult to deceive with photos, unlike the Note 8, which can be unlocked by images. Only sophisticated masks have fooled the iPhone X's security.
4.

How reliable is the facial recognition feature on the Note 8 in various lighting conditions?

The Note 8's facial recognition is less reliable in low light, often failing to unlock if the user does not look directly at the infrared camera. In contrast, the iPhone X excels in various lighting conditions.
